Kyoto: the charm of the ancient imperial city

The ancient imperial city of Japan, Kyoto, considered one of the most pleasant cities in the world, wishes to rediscover the charms of its lifestyle, beyond its green forests and bamboo groves.

Kyoto has cherished and nurtured this aesthetic simplicity with a touch of elegance, serenity and purity for centuries. In a new video proposed by the Kyoto city tourism association, the city wishes to show that this so particular atmosphere, typically Japanese, is within the reach of all, inhabitants as well as travelers, but also that its practices are real and anchored in the Kyoto way of life. Omotenashi, the art of receiving and welcoming that the Japanese master to perfection, takes on its full meaning in Kyoto. When the time comes to travel again, Kyoto promises to do its utmost to leave its visitors with an unforgettable memory and a true experience of “real” Japan.
